Malaban Wash

Brand Overview

Malaban Wash is a medicated flea and tick shampoo containing chlorfenvinphos and dichlorvos, providing rapid kill of adult fleas, ticks, lice, and mites on contact. Its formulation includes mild surfactants and conditioners to cleanse the coat while delivering parasiticide action. Recommended by veterinarians for acute infestations or for dogs intolerant of topical spot-on treatments, Malaban Wash is suitable for puppies and adult dogs from 8 weeks of age. It offers a cost-effective solution to quickly reduce parasite burdens during an outbreak, but should be followed by longer-term prevention methods.

Usage & Dosage

Shake well before use. Wet your dog's coat thoroughly with warm water. Apply Malaban Wash generously, working into a rich lather and ensuring full coverage—particularly along the back, flanks, and underbelly. Leave the lather on for 5–10 minutes to allow active ingredients time to kill parasites. Rinse thoroughly with warm water, taking care to remove all shampoo residue. Towel-dry or use a low-heat dryer. Repeat weekly until the infestation is under control. As Malaban Wash provides no long-term residual action, combine with a monthly flea/tick preventative (e.g., Advantage or Bravecto) immediately after the final wash to prevent reinfestation.

Safety & Considerations

Malaban Wash contains organophosphates—handle with care. Avoid contact with eyes, nose, or mouth; rinse immediately if contact occurs. Use sparingly on puppies under 12 weeks or dogs with sensitive skin; perform a patch test 24 hours before full-body application. Wear gloves to prevent dermal absorption; use in a well-ventilated area to minimise inhalation of fumes. Possible side effects include transient skin irritation, hypersalivation, or mild ataxia if ingested. Do not use on dogs with known organophosphate sensitivity or neurological disorders. Keep out of reach of children; store in a secure, cool place. Do not bathe your dog for 48 hours after applying topical spot-on treatments before using Malaban Wash to avoid reducing efficacy of existing preventatives.
